Votes are lost when issue is closed as duplicate
Last modified: 2008-05-17 23:29:34 UTC
Important outstanding issues tend to get reported multiple times. When the duplication is found, one of the reports gets closed as a duplicate. The problem is that the votes for the closed report do not seem to get transferred to the open report, resulting in possible underappreciation of the importance of an issue to the community. The workaround is to find everyone who voted on a report and get them to switch their votes. An example is issue 4849, with 32 votes, which was closed as a duplicate of issue 20496, with 13 votes.
